Transaction 012f1c700dbe539907979305206a75d952d97a56940a665355c5ec840374386a

1 Input
2 Outputs
  • 012f1c700dbe539907979305206a75d952d97a56940a665355c5ec840374386a:0
  • value  1454772
    address  1Gm4zhA1vBiLmksLd23Hd1agJrHSgfGnNC
  • 012f1c700dbe539907979305206a75d952d97a56940a665355c5ec840374386a:1
  • value  75358250
    address  3JvabdSDG5AbdEXPVDY1kXNLAwhD3Q8W4z